Introducing the Enabot​ Ebo Air 2: Your⁢ New Home Companion

The Enabot⁤ Ebo Air 2 Companion Robot, revealed on⁤ Tuesday, introduces remarkable‍ enhancements that make‍ it a valuable addition to modern households. Priced at‌ $199 with a limited-time launch discount of 15%, ​this innovative mobile robot advances upon its previous⁣ models, offering notable improvements in camera performance, interactive features, ​and personalization options.

Comprehensive Home Surveillance and More

The Ebo Air 2 comes equipped with an impressive 2K Ultra HD⁢ camera that delivers stunningly clear video with a wide diagonal⁤ field of view at 137 degrees. This​ expansive view allows the robot ‍to ⁤effectively⁢ monitor​ larger sections of your home ⁤while complementing existing security systems. Its advanced ⁤IR-CUT night ⁢vision capability ensures sharp visuals‍ even ⁣in⁢ dim ⁢lighting conditions, making‌ it an ideal option for round-the-clock surveillance.

Equipped with motion ‌detection technology, users receive real-time notifications⁢ through the Enabot ⁢app on their iPhones or ‌iPads when movement is detected. While ⁢the⁤ current version does not mention ‍compatibility with HomeKit‍ or similar ​smart ‌home ecosystems ⁣directly, it still offers efficient monitoring as it activates recording automatically upon sensing activity.

Design ⁢and⁣ Mobility Tailored for Every Space

At a height of ‌just‌ 9 centimeters (about three inches), the Ebo Air 2 is adept at ⁢maneuvering ‍beneath furniture and navigating confined spaces⁣ otherwise unreachable by‌ fixed cameras. Its classic tread design empowers reliable movement over obstacles ‍up to six millimeters ⁣high while providing two modes: Steady ​Mode for beginners and⁤ Sport Mode⁣ for‌ those seeking agile navigation ⁤skills.

This robot​ is available in multiple vibrant colors—white, ​pink,‍ and blue—each featuring a sleek finish that harmonizes ​beautifully with Apple’s⁢ design standards; particularly the white​ variant ​which aligns closely ​with Apple’s minimalist aesthetic philosophy.

A‍ More Interactive Security ​Experience

Differentiating‍ itself from conventional security cameras, Ebo Air 2 boasts engaging interactive attributes such ‌as customizable light-up emoji expressions managed via its companion app on ⁤iOS devices. Users can personalize their robots by creating various dot-matrix⁢ designs ranging⁣ from fun emoticons to textual greetings.

The device⁢ also integrates⁤ two-way communication enhanced by Clear Voice AI Noise Cancellation technology which ensures clear conversations‍ regardless of background noise levels. This ⁢feature makes Ebo Air ⁢2 beneficial not ‍only for safety purposes‍ but also for ‌staying engaged‌ with family members or pets when you are​ away⁣ from ⁣home.

Pawsitively Perfect Features for Pet Owners

Pets will appreciate⁣ several special functionalities within​ the Ebo Air ‌2 designed ‍to engage them ​while they await your return. The robot includes ⁢a built-in laser pointer meant specifically to entertain cats along with ‍various playful movements and⁢ sound effects that ‌can be activated remotely using an iPhone app.

Tired of worrying about battery life? The Enabot team has you covered! The robot autonomously returns back to its charging station whenever battery levels run low due either to ‌long-range path retracing technologies or precise infrared⁣ guidance alignment ⁣systems. Users can also create SmartCharge schedules using⁢ the app ensuring‍ continuous⁢ power availability whenever required.
